117.info
人生若只如初见

wifexited宏是如何工作的

wifexited宏是一个用于检查进程是否已经退出的宏。它可以用来检查一个子进程是否已经退出,并获取其退出状态。该宏的工作原理是在指定的时间内等待子进程退出,并在子进程退出时返回其退出状态。如果子进程在指定的时间内未退出,则该宏将返回一个错误。

使用wifexited宏可以方便地检查子进程的退出状态,以便根据不同的退出状态做出相应的处理。通常情况下,该宏会与waitpid系统调用一起使用,以等待子进程退出并获取其退出状态。通过使用wifexited宏,可以避免在程序中手动编写等待子进程退出的逻辑,从而提高代码的可读性和可维护性。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fecb8AzsIAg9fDVI.html

推荐文章

  • wifexited的使用对程序有何影响

    “wifexited” 是一个在编程中通常用于检查进程是否正常退出的函数。当一个进程正常退出时,它会返回一个非零值,否则返回零。
    使用"wifexited"函数可以帮助...

  • 如何通过wifexited检测进程退出原因

    通过wifexited可以检测进程退出的原因,具体步骤如下: 手动创建一个WaitStatus类型的变量status
    使用Wait方法等待进程退出,并将退出状态保存在status变量...

  • wifexited在父子进程通信中的角色

    wifexited的角色是在父子进程通信中提供了一个信号,告知父进程子进程已经退出。这个信号通常用于父进程在子进程退出后进行一些清理工作或处理子进程退出的状态信...

  • wifexited能提供哪些详细信息

    Wifexited是一个数字营销和广告平台,主要提供以下服务和详细信息: 数字广告投放:Wifexited提供全方位的数字广告投放服务,包括搜索引擎营销、社交媒体广告、展...

  • mergesort有哪些变种和优化策略

    MergeSort的变种和优化策略包括: 自底向上的迭代实现:通常MergeSort是通过递归实现,但也可以通过迭代的方式实现,即从底部开始逐步合并子数组。 三路快速排序...

  • 如何有效利用layout_weight进行界面设计

    使用layout_weight属性可以帮助实现界面中视图的自适应和灵活排列。以下是一些有效利用layout_weight进行界面设计的建议: 分配权重:在使用LinearLayout布局时,...

  • layout_weight对布局性能影响大吗

    layout_weight属性主要用于控制在权重分配方向上的布局大小,可以用于实现布局的权重分配。在使用layout_weight属性时,会影响布局的性能。因为在布局过程中,系...

  • layout_weight与LinearLayout兼容吗

    是的,layout_weight属性可以与LinearLayout兼容。在LinearLayout中,可以使用layout_weight属性来控制子视图在父视图中的分配比例。通过设置子视图的layout_wei...